制作一个高效行政管理系统需要明确需求、设计数据库、开发后端等,以下详细分析:
1. 确定需求:在开始任何开发工作之前,必须清楚了解系统的具体需求。这些需求包括用户角色(如管理员、HR等)、权限控制以及系统将支持的功能模块。
2. 设计数据库:数据库是存储和管理所有数据的核心。设计合理的数据库表结构至关重要,这包括员工信息表、部门表、薪资表、考勤表等。确保这些表之间有良好的关联关系,以支持系统各项功能。
3. 开发后端:选择适合的语言和框架来开发后端,例如Java Spring或Python Django等。根据设计的数据库结构,开发API接口实现业务逻辑。
4. 创建前端界面:设计和实现用户界面,包括登录页面、主界面等。确保前端能与后端良好交互,提供直观的操作体验。
5. 实施系统测试:在系统开发完成后,进行全面的测试,包括单元测试、集成测试和性能测试,以确保系统的稳定性和可靠性。
6. 部署和维护:将系统部署到服务器上,并确保系统的持续维护和更新,以应对新的需求和技术变化。
综上所述,创建一个高效的行政管理系统不仅涉及技术层面的考量,还需要综合考虑用户需求、操作简便性及系统安全性等多个方面。通过上述步骤,可以有效提升行政管理的效率和效果,为企业带来更大的价值。